About KONTAKT / KONTAKT PLAYER
STUDIO  DRUMMER  is  a  KONTAKT  Instrument;  you  will,  therefore,  have  to  have  KON
TAKT or the free KONTAKT PLAYER installed on your computer in order to use this instru
ment. Refer to the KONTAKT / KONTAKT PLAYER documentation to learn how to load and 
configure KONTAKT Instruments.
